Glendora board approves layoffs, changes meeting time and sets contractor prequalification for GHS pool
Summary
The board approved resolutions to reduce some classified positions to address a $3.8 million structural deficit, waived second reading to move meeting start times to 6 p.m., and approved a prequalification procedure for bidders on the Glendora High School pool renovation project.
At its Feb. 24 meeting the Glendora Unified School District board approved multiple administrative resolutions affecting personnel, governance and procurement.
Layoffs and budget context: Chief administrator Dr. Osborne told trustees the district faces an approximately $3.8 million structural deficit and presented two related layoff resolutions.
